  1. Philip Trevor Spalding (19 November 1957 – 5 February 2023) was an English bass player. He was best known as a session musician and player of Fender Precision Bass guitars. He played and appeared with performing artists such as Mike Oldfield, Mick Jagger, Seal, Orchestral Manoeuvres in the Dark, Elton John, Heaven 17 and Randy Crawford.

  4. Feb 7, 2023 · The music word has been paying tribute to former GTR, Mike Oldfield and Toyah bassist Phil Spalding, who has died unexpectedly at the age of 65. Best known as a session bassist, Spalding played on the Mike Oldfield albums Crises , Islands and Earth Moving, and was a member of Oldfield's live band.
